Eventzilla

Eventzilla is a capable registration and ticketing platform for organizers who want more than a payment link but less complexity than heavyweight enterprise event suites. It covers event websites, registrations, agenda features, communications, check-in, and virtual or hybrid needs, though reviews show the interface can feel cluttered.

Best For
  • + Small and midsize conferences, classes, fundraisers, reunions, and training events
  • + Organizers who want event websites, ticket types, custom forms, payments, emails, and check-in in one place
  • + Events that need virtual, hybrid, or webinar support without buying a full enterprise suite
  • + Teams that prefer pay-as-you-go fees over large upfront contracts
Not For
  • Enterprise conferences that need deep sponsor, exhibitor, hosted-buyer, or complex account-management workflows
  • Teams that want the cleanest possible admin interface
  • Events where premium features like agenda, conditional logic, or call for papers must be included at the base price
  • Organizers that need guaranteed offline onsite workflows without testing the mobile stack
Key Capabilities
Create event websites, registration pages, custom forms, and unlimited ticket or registration types
Process paid registrations, discounts, coupon codes, group discounts, add-ons, and merchandise
Manage agendas, multi-track sessions, waitlists, approvals, and invite-only registration workflows
Run email promotions, attendee communications, surveys, and post-event follow-up
Support check-in, onsite sales, name badges, certificates, and attendee self-service
Host or connect virtual and hybrid event experiences
Honest Limitations

Interface Can Feel Busy

Capterra review summaries praise comprehensive tools but also call out cluttered navigation and a learning curve.

Premium Features Add Complexity

Eventzilla notes that agendas, conditional logic, and call for papers require a Premium Features add-on.

Fees Need Event-Level Math

Transaction fees, payment processing, add-ons, and pass-through choices should be modeled against expected ticket sales.

Not A Top-Tier Enterprise Suite

It offers many features, but very complex conferences may still need deeper enterprise event management.

Customization Has Limits

Some independent review summaries mention limited advanced customization compared with more configurable platforms.

Hidden Costs to Watch

  • ! Ticketing and payment fees vary by plan, country, currency, and pass-through settings.
  • ! Premium features may be needed for serious conference workflows.
  • ! Complex setup may require admin training despite the self-serve positioning.

Eventzilla is useful when a simple ticketing page is not enough. It gives organizers registration, event pages, paid tickets, communications, agenda options, check-in, and hybrid-event support without immediately moving into enterprise event-suite territory.

The tradeoff is complexity. The feature set is broad, so teams should price the exact event model and test the admin workflow before relying on it for a high-pressure launch.

Questions to Ask the Vendor
  1. 1
    What will our total fee be for free, paid, refunded, discounted, and add-on transactions?
  2. 2
    Which premium features are required for our agenda, conditional logic, call-for-papers, or badge workflows?
  3. 3
    How do check-in, onsite sales, app, and name badge workflows behave under poor venue connectivity?
  4. 4
    What support is available during live event hours?
  5. 5
    Can we export all attendee, payment, agenda, and engagement data after the event?
